Following established protocols and safety guidelines at all times is critical for safe laser hair removal. These protocols are designed to ensure the safety of both the technician and the client. Proper guidelines include conducting thorough skin assessments, understanding the appropriate settings for different skin types and hair colors, and using the right equipment for the procedure. Adhering to these standards minimizes risks such as burns, discoloration, and other adverse effects while also optimizing the effectiveness of the treatment.

Safety protocols also encompass the necessary precautions to protect the eyes from laser exposure, ensuring the work area is equipped with the appropriate safety gear, and having a well-maintained machine, which aligns with best practices. By consistently applying established practices, technicians contribute to a safer environment and better overall treatment outcomes.
